January 29, 2024I’m a huge fan of Xero shoes and a customer for life. With that being said, I feel kind of gypped having spent over $130 on these particular Xero shoes.
The shoes arrived with areas of frayed stitching and loose threads. The removable insole is a good idea, but the quality of this one is quite poor. Even with proper running form and a proper fit, the removable insole is prone to sliding around and rides up out of the shoe whenever I take the shoes off. I’ve also noticed that the actual sole of the shoe is starting to come apart from the body of the shoe in a few places, so I worry that it will eventually start flapping off entirely.
An issue that is more specific to me is the width of the toe box. I’ve found that after wearing exclusively Xero shoes for three years, my forefoot has become so wide that this foot shaped toe box is actually too narrow and jams my pinkie toe inward. Can’t really fault them for that, but I will say that it wasn’t a problem with my last pair
Don’t get me wrong, I’m a giant fan of Xero shoes. In fact, I don’t like these shoes but I still won’t be returning them because they are my only shoes and I literally can’t stand the idea of wearing any traditional shoe! However, I do think this particular model is inferior and would love to see some of these issues addressed down the line.

May 27, 2024Overall I had a pretty great experience with these shoes for road running, but they didn't last as long as other common brand runners. I've had them for 9.5 months and only use this pair for running, while another xero pair for every day and gym. I generally run three 5ks a week, and since the weather got nice the last couple months I've been running further during my runs. A rough guess would be that I've put on 400-500 miles of running in these shoes and that is when these problems started to show. The soles have warped and are bent to about a 30° upward curve causing very uncomfortable compression. The warping of the shoes first seemed to start after a run while it was raining and only got worse after that. My last run I had to keep stopping as my feet were going numb and I had to constantly take the shoes off and readjust the laces to relieve the pressure.
My reason for 2 stars is that I've owned cheaper running shoes that lasted longer than these. I enjoyed running in these better than any previous shoe, but the short lifespan really killed it for me. I was really hoping they would last at least a year.

December 20, 2024I've worn minimalist shoes in the past and really enjoyed them, but I struggled with these. First off, I had the same issue many others had where the insoles completely slid out while I was using them. Xero ended up having to mail me new ones for the shoes; apparently this was a known issue.
I enjoyed wearing these on a few runs as they are lightweight and fit well. However, I tried wearing them outdoors when there had been a slight drizzle earlier in the day and I immediately slipped and almost fell. These shoes offer ZERO traction if there's even a little bit of moisture on the ground. I couldn't even walk down my driveway in them, they were that slippery. Obviously, this is a huge hazard. The only thing I use these shoes for now is at the gym, as they provide enough traction indoors and the zero-drop lets you connect properly with the ground while you lift. If you only use these at the gym then I could recommend them, but for safety issues I don't recommend using them outdoors.
